Not every malfunction qualifies as an emergency situation. An emergency is any loss of cooling that produces a health and wellness or safety threat, or a crucial interruption to business operations. Senior locals, infants, and anybody with breathing problems go to higher risk in a warm home. Interior temperatures can reach the mid-90s within a couple of hours in direct sunlight, especially in top-floor apartment or condos with inadequate insulation. If you have animals, bear in mind cats and pets struggle to cool themselves above roughly 85 levels, and garages or sunrooms can heat faster than the major living area.
For organizations, an unsuccessful air conditioner can shut down a data storage room, get too hot kitchen lines, or breach temperature standards for food storage and drugs. In these cases, a real emergency situation response means the company triages your call in advance of routine maintenance and dispatches the initial offered qualified tech.
If you're taking care of discomfort rather than threat, a company that offers same-day or next-day AC service may be sufficient. Clear up seriousness up front, and you'll get more honest organizing and pricing.

You should expect a self-displined procedure, even at twelve o'clock at night. The professional should:
If a tech begins replacing parts without diagnosis, or won't show the analyses that led their verdict, press time out. A hurried repair can set you back more over time, specifically with cooling agent circuits and variable-speed systems.

Emergency AC repair sets you back much more after-hours. That's fair. What you want is clear framework. Three versions are common:
Red flags include obscure "journey costs" stacked in addition to diagnostics, reclassification of basic fixings as premium without description, and stress to change the system without a clear failure. I have actually seen quotes for whole system substitutes pushed as a result of a damaged capacitor. Substitute can be the ideal call on systems over 12 to 15 years with significant failures, yet a firm must offer repair service and substitute scenarios with data: age, SEER rating, expense of fixing, estimated continuing to be life, and energy savings.

Legitimate HVAC services run with state-required licensing, which varies by state or district however normally includes proof of experience, examinations, and proceeding education and learning. Request the permit number and confirm it on the state internet site if you have time. Insurance protects your property and the employees on website. If a ladder drops or a tech is hurt on your porch, workers' compensation stops you from being the default insurance company. If a miswired contactor problems your compressor, obligation insurance coverage actions in.
Unlicensed drivers often quote low phone call fees. You'll see the price later in repeat sees, inappropriate refrigerant handling, or code violations. Refrigerant handling specifically calls for EPA Area 608 accreditation in the United States. A pro will catch and consider cooling agent, not vent it or "eyeball" a charge by feel.

In emergency situations, alternatives happen. Universal capacitors and contactors are great when they match ratings and high quality. What you intend to prevent is the most inexpensive possible part on a system that requires specific efficiency, specifically variable-speed ECM motors and exclusive control panel. For those, OEM or the correct cross-reference component is worth the wait. An undersized or off-spec part may "work" long enough to obtain the technology out the door, after that fall short under load throughout the following warmth wave.
Ask what brand name of replacement part is being set up and whether it matches the initial specs. Reasonable techs anticipate that concern. Maintain the old component if it's risk-free to do so, and take an image of labels for your records.
Sometimes the truthful phone call is a momentary solution and a planned replacement. Choose replacement when the system goes to or past normal life span, the fixing cost is a high portion of substitute, and efficiency gains are meaningful. For conventional single-stage systems, 12 to 15 years is the common variety, though well-kept devices can go beyond that. If a compressor falls short on a 14-year-old system using R-22, you're typically better off replacing the system instead of moneying a significant repair with limited shelf life.
A credible HVAC company will certainly show you both courses: immediate fixing and a replacement proposal with lots estimations, devices options, and utility rebate info. Beware of a one-note sales pitch without diagnostics.

The $5,000 rule helps decide whether to repair or replace an air conditioner.
You multiply the unit’s age by the estimated repair cost.
If the total exceeds $5,000, replacement is usually the more cost-effective option.
This is a general guideline and not a strict rule.

The 3 minute rule means waiting at least three minutes before restarting an AC.
This delay protects the compressor from pressure imbalance.
Most modern systems enforce this automatically.
Ignoring the delay can shorten compressor life.

Capacitors are one of the most common AC failures.
They manage electrical starts and stops.
Contactors and fan motors also fail frequently.
These parts are generally inexpensive to replace.
